🌱 Effect of Technological Variables on Thermal Conductivity and Compressive Strength of Hemp–Lime Composites

πŸ‘¨β€πŸ”¬ Authored by Wojciech PiΔ…tkiewicz from Warsaw University of Technology

πŸ“Œ This study investigated the influence of the water-to-binder ratio (W/B) and compaction degree (CD) on the thermal conductivity and compressive strength of hemp–lime composites.

We are pleased to welcome Prof. Dr. Lidia La Mendola (UniversitΓ  Degli Studi Di Palermo, Italy) as a Committee Member for S5: Construction and Material Engineering.

πŸ”¬ About Prof. Dr. Lidia La Mendola

πŸ›οΈ Prof Dr. Lidia La Mendola obtained her PhD in Structural Engineering in 1992, at the University of Naples "Federico II" and has been a University Researcher at the University of Palermo since 1994, an Associate Professor of Structural Design since 1998, and a Full Professor since 2004 at the current Engineering Department of the University of Palermo. She teaches Structural Design for students of the Civil Engineering degree course and Safety and Structural Rehabilitation of Existing Buildingsβ€”Masonry Constructionsβ€”for students of the master's degree course in Building Systems Engineering.

πŸ‘·β€β™‚οΈ Prof. Dr. Anmar Dulaimi, representing the University of Kerbala, Iraq, will serve as a Committee Member for S5: Construction and Material Engineering.

πŸ”¬ About Prof. Dr. Anmar Dulaimi:

Professor of Highway Engineering at the University of Kerbala, Iraq. He previously served as Director of the Department of Scientific Affairs and Assistant Professor in Civil Engineering at the University of Warith Al Anbiyaa in Karbala, Iraq. Prof. Dr. Dulaimi’s research interests span a wide range of topics in pavement and transportation engineering, contributing significantly to the advancement of infrastructure and material technologies.

πŸ“‘ Seismic Response Characteristics of Arch-Type Siphon Bridge Structure Under Pulse-Type Fault-Crossing Ground Motions

πŸ‘¨β€πŸ”¬ Authors from Power China Chengdu Engineering Corporation Limited and Southwest Jiaotong University

πŸ“ Yupeng Ou
πŸ“ Pingan Liu
πŸ“ Youlin Chen
πŸ“ Tiehu Wang
πŸ“ Xiang Liu
πŸ“ Xun Zhang

πŸ—“οΈ This study investigates a long-span siphon arch bridge subjected to pulse-type fault-crossing ground motions.

Emerging Reliability Challenges of Spillway Discharging Systems in Aging Hydroelectric Dams Factors such as asset aging, climate change affecting hydrological events, and the growing demand in electricity are placing huge pressure on hydroelectric infrastructureβ€”in particular, hydroelectric dams, whose most important and critical component is the spillway, which operates through a system...

πŸ“‘ Title: Experimental Investigation into the Strength and Deformation Characteristics of Silty Clay Stabilised with Hybrid Organic–Inorganic Binders

πŸ‘¨β€πŸ”¬ Authors from International Hellenic University

πŸ“Vassilios Aggelidis
πŸ“Costas A. Anagnostopoulos

πŸ—“οΈ The aim of this research was to evaluate the efficacy of water-soluble epoxy resin (ER) in regard to stabilising clay soils, specifically for the design of column-type reinforcement in soft ground.

πŸ“š Title: Effect of Main Bars of Beam on Shear Strength of Beam–Column Joint in Reinforced Concrete Frame Structure

πŸ‘¨β€πŸ”¬ Authors from University of Tsukuba and Kyushu Sangyo University:

βœ… Tianwen D**g
βœ… Nobuaki Hanai
βœ… Toshiyuki Kanakubo

πŸ“Œ This study examined the shear behavior of the beam–column joint, focusing on the amount and arrangement of main bars of the beam passing through the joint.

We are proud to welcome Dr. Kinga Korniejenko as a Committee Member for S5: Construction and Material Engineering at the 1st International Online Conference on Civil Engineering (IOCCI 2026)! πŸ‘πŸ“˜

πŸ”¬ Dr. Kinga Korniejenko is an Associate Professor at the Cracow University of Technology (CUT), Faculty of Materials Engineering and Physics, Chair of Materials Engineering.

She holds two Ph.D. degrees: one in Management from Jagiellonian University and another in Materials Engineering from CUT, focused on geopolymer composites. Her research combines innovation management, sustainability, and advanced materials engineering, with particular expertise in:

πŸ—οΈ Fly ash-based geopolymer composites
🧡 Fiber-reinforced composite materials
πŸ–¨οΈ 3D printing for concrete and geopolymers
🌱 Sustainable and environmentally friendly engineering solutions

🌟 Dr. Korniejenko was also recognized among the Top 2% Most-Cited Scientists worldwide by Stanford University in 2022, 2023, and 2024.
